If an ad blocker has been installed on Firefox, the ad blocker software icon will be displayed in the browser toolbar (at the top of the browser).
To disable the ad blocker:
1. Click on the ad blocker software icon in the toolbar
2. From the menu select ‘Disable on channel4.com’
This will disable the ad blocker software for the Channel 4 domain, and you’ll be able to watch Channel 4 programmes on your Firefox browser. -
If an ad blocker has been installed on Google Chrome, the ad blocker software icon will be displayed in the browser toolbar (at the top of the browser).
To disable the ad blocker:
1. Click on the ad blocker software icon in the toolbar
2. From the menu, click the ‘Enabled on this site’ option
3. This will change the item to display ‘Disabled on this site’
With the ad blocker software disabled, you’ll be able to watch Channel 4 programmes on your Google Chrome browser. -
While the more popular ad blocker browser plugins have the words "ad block" in their name, there are other plugins which also block advertising functionality.
Popular examples of these are "Ghostery", "Disconnect" and "Do Not Track Me". Having any of these on your system can trigger our Ad Blocker warning screen as they block our advertising service functionality.
To use Channel 4 and to access on demand programming, please ensure that 'channel4.com' is on the allowed list in any of these tools. -
If you are simply using the Duck Duck Go browser to access the Channel 4 website, then this should work as normal for you, however if you have installed the Duck Duck Go plug-in then you will see an ad blocker message when trying to view content on Channel 4.
If you have the Duck Duck Go plug-in installed simply open up the plug in and select “Manage Whitelist” then “Add site to whitelist” and add www.channel4.com. This should turn green and appear as enhanced.

A common reason for content not playing on channel4.com is Ad Blockers. Ad Blockers stop our content from playing due to the way our video players are built. Please disable your Ad Blocker to watch our shows.
If you don’t have an ad blocker installed and still can’t play content, please visit our Contact Us page.

The content is free to watch because we are a 100% advertiser-funded broadcaster. As a government-owned, not-for-profit organisation, the revenue we make from advertising doesn’t go to shareholders – it goes back into making more programmes.
